Brown Advisory is an independent, investment management and strategic advisory firm that provides a wide array of financial services to individuals, families, endowments, foundations, and institutional clients. Founded in 1993 as an affiliate of Alex. Brown & Sons and becoming independent in 1998, the firm is 100% colleague-owned, fostering a culture of long-term partnership and accountability. Their core offerings include active equity and fixed-income strategies, sustainable investing, and comprehensive family office services. With over $150 billion in assets under management (as of recent filings) and a global presence across the U.S., Europe, and Asia, they are recognized for a "client-first" philosophy and a research-driven approach to capital allocation.
